A 25 Percent Increase in Cost for a Bond that is Thrice as Strong

By: Bevis Zoel

Right before entering into the 1980s, the American dental industry was faced with a problem ironically caused by its own success in helping the tooth decay incidence drop by 50 percent for over 20 years. However, as general dentistry went down, cosmetic dentistry began making a name for itself. At present, less than 20 percent of the nation's 130,000 dentists do not practice cosmetic dentistry, the fastest flourishing branch of their industry.

It was appraised by a medical college professor in Georgia and author of a book that nearly 50 percent of the 32 billion dollar revenue of dentistry accomplished by the cosmetic branch of the industry. The president of the American Academy of Cosmetic Dentistry says that the cosmetic work among dentists has tripled compared to five years ago. This increase was generally the effect of the enhancement of the materials.

A leaf of porcelain are placed over the existing teeth and bonded into place in the procedure for the porcelain laminates which happens to be the most notable. The clients should bid nail biting and spareribs gnawing goodbye to prevent chipping. It is not so difficult to maintain and the laminates are durable and still resemble the original teeth. For dental practitioners who average 10 treatments a month of procedures using porcelain laminates, they have revenue of up to $250,000 a year.

Part of the list of popular cosmetic dental treatments in America currently, is bleaching which is a chemical procedure which whitens teeth and this costs around 100 to 200 dollars per treatment. Public personalities like entertainers and politicians are mostly the ones who avail of this procedure. Nonetheless, private individuals also avail of this, especially men. Almost half of the cosmetic patients are male and this is quite a big leap from the 20 percent just a few years ago.

Although dentists have long been using porcelain, it was only recently that porcelain veneers, and the covering technique to current teeth has been fully refined. The sales for porcelain laminates for this year alone will reach 300,000 amounting to $20 million for the American manufacturers. Even if porcelain is most favored technique for now, researchers of dentistry are always on the lookout, testing and baking to find the next better bond. One dentist utilizes ceramic particles in a sealing wax to create caps and bridges. It will first be molded in the mouth and then the caps will be baked in an oven for seven minutes. The resultant cap will be two times stronger than the porcelain laminates and at almost half the price.

Avail of the specialty designed oven for $1,000 and you can do the baked bonding in your dental office. Silk bonding will also produce stronger bonds as tried and tested by a New York Dentist, as strong as 300 percent more. Unlike the regular bonding, however, it is 25 percent more expensive. ADA is agreeable to the strengthening ability of the baking technique, but they say that the improvement is not that significant.

Cutting out the need for bonding in certain cases is another new process being used. Hydrogen peroxide application is all they do now to achieve a whiter appearance. There have yet to be any reported side effects, according to the dentists, but the discoloration will reappear through time. A problem of cosmetic dentists is the difficulty of conveying to patients the results to expect after a cosmetic alteration that they frequently go back.

A university professor in Southern California constructed a computer system in his office that will give his patients a visual understanding of how they will most probably look like after the dental cosmetic procedure. A video camera, an electronic pen, and an electronic writing pad are all part of the system which are hooked to a computer with screen. In order to display it to the monitor, the image of the smile of the patient is taken using the camera. With the electronic pen and pad that he prepared, he can present more visually the expected cosmetic results such as whitening, closing gaps or smoothing edges.

Individuals are often amazed to see their smiles way up close. The minor change and its great effect it has on their overall look always amaze the people.
